It is mainly used to calculate descriptive statistics such as mean , median, count, sum etc. It can also be used to calculate several other metrics such as percentiles, quartiles, standard deviation, variance and sample t-test.

Both procedures compute descriptive statistics. The main difference concerns the default type of output they produce. Asked by: Mina Hammouche asked in category: General Last Updated: 19th January, What is difference between proc means and proc summary?

So if you want a report printed to the listing - use proc means - if you want the info passed to a data set for further use - proc summary may be a better choice.
